Review: Jet By Day / The Maginot Line


Jet By Day / The Maginot Line
““Cheap Shot / Theme Song”
(Two Sheds Music)

Jet By Day’s bass is so heavy I had to turn down my record player to keep the inside of my ears from tickling.  “Cheap Shots” indicates this band would have been a good opening act for Hum.  As I stare at the bright red vinyl I’m hoping the inside of my ears are not bleeding.  On the flip side, The Maginot Line reminds me that punk used to be a little grittier, but that modern science has made it easy to take the edge off during post production.
